B. Peninsula

The T.A.B. double at the Banks Peninsula Racing Club’s meeting at Motukarara on Saturday will be on the J. F. Buchanan Memorial Handicap and the Le Bons Handicap. There will be an on-course double on the Kaituna Highweight and the Brackenfield Hack Handicap. Acceptances:
